XEB0471 Details

  • Manufacturer Part Number:

    XEB0471

  • Rohs Code:

    Yes

  • Part Life Cycle Code:

    Active

  • Manufacturer:

    Okaya Electric America Inc

  • Additional Feature:

    SAFETY CLASS X2

  • Capacitance:

    0.1 µF

  • Capacitance Negative Tolerance:

    20%

  • Capacitance Positive Tolerance:

    20%

  • First Element Resistance:

    47 Ω

  • Length:

    19 mm

  • Mounting Feature:

    CHASSIS MOUNT

  • Network Type:

    ISOLATED

  • Number of Capacitor Elements:

    1

  • Number of Functions:

    1

  • Number of RC Elements:

    1

  • Number of Resistor Elements:

    1

  • Number of Terminals:

    2

  • Operating Temperature-Max:

    100 °C

  • Operating Temperature-Min:

    -40 °C

  • Package Shape:

    RECTANGULAR PACKAGE

  • Rated Power Dissipation (P):

    0.5 W

  • Resistance Tolerance:

    30%

  • Resistor/Capacitor Network Type:

    RC NETWORK

  • Seated Height-Max:

    25 mm

  • Surface Mount:

    NO

  • Terminal Pitch:

    15 mm

  • Terminal Shape:

    FLEXIBLE WIRE

  • Working Voltage:

    250 V
